Output 7716a796efae5056c4f8e683285530412fd2bb9afa14a34e447cfbd161150002:99

value
2624831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be833e5e2f06631e010d44c6f2e483befaa885e OP_EQUAL
address
3ESn1wGXHSu2pmsQv3pes1pFcUg2jrHedh
transaction
7716a796efae5056c4f8e683285530412fd2bb9afa14a34e447cfbd161150002
spent
true